Web20 apr. 2024 · Posted on April 20, 2024 by Michael Hinck. Each adult has 206 bones, 24 of which are ribs (12 on each side), but approximately one out of every 200 people have an extra rib. This rib is referred to as the cervical rib. A cervical rib is present at birth and it forms above the first rib, growing at the base of the neck, just above the collarbone. Web7 jan. 2024 · In humans there are normally 12 pairs of ribs. The first seven pairs are attached directly to the sternum by costal cartilages and are called true ribs. The 8th, 9th, and 10th pairs—false ribs—do not join the sternum… Where are the 8th and 9th ribs located? These ribs, known as true ribs, also connect to your spine in the back.
